About This Role
This role focuses on leading research and policy development for industrial heat efficiency and electrification, a critical area for decarbonization. You'll shape market transformation by engaging with policymakers, utilities, and manufacturers, directly influencing how industry reduces energy use and emissions.
💡 A Day in the Life
A typical day might involve analyzing data on industrial heat pump costs and emissions, drafting a policy brief for state legislators, then meeting with a utility partner to discuss a pilot program. Afternoon could include reviewing a junior researcher's analysis and preparing a presentation for an upcoming conference on industrial decarbonization.

🎯 Who American Council for an Energy-Efficient Economy Is Looking For
- Has 5+ years (with Master's) or 7+ years (with Bachelor's) in engineering, physical science, economics, or environmental science, with a track record of leading research on industrial energy use or decarbonization.
- Demonstrates strong writing skills as lead author of at least one peer-reviewed report, plus experience engaging with industrial stakeholders like plant managers, engineers, or policymakers.
- Understands industrial policy and market barriers, and can translate technical findings into actionable recommendations for diverse audiences.
- Is proactive in proposal development and has experience cultivating funder relationships to expand program impact.
📝 Tips for Applying to American Council for an Energy-Efficient Economy
Tailor your resume to highlight specific industrial energy efficiency projects, especially those involving heat pumps, electrification, or process heating.
In your cover letter, name-drop specific ACEEE reports or initiatives (e.g., the Industrial Energy Efficiency Scorecard) and connect your experience to their mission.
Submit a writing sample that is a lead-authored, peer-reviewed report on an industrial energy topic; if possible, include one that influenced policy or industry practice.
Quantify your impact: use metrics like energy savings ($ or Btu), policy adoption rates, or stakeholder engagement numbers.
Since the role is remote, emphasize your ability to work independently and manage multiple projects across time zones, with examples of virtual collaboration.
